- What education and/or training do you have that relates to your work?
Continuing education in carpentry and remodeling comes in the form of trade magazines. I subscribe to Fine Homebuilding, Fine Woodworking, The Journal of Light Construction, Remodeling, Wood, Popular Woodworking, and the Woodworkers Journal. The best continuing education is over 40 years actual experience. For remodeling, there is no better education than actually doing the work.
- What types of customers have you worked with?
In recent years I've done a large addition to a house that doubled the size of the house, added a gorgeous sunroom to a house, remodeled several bathrooms, remodeled a kitchen, did siding repair, installed a metal roof on a house without removing the present roof, built several decks, one with a handicapped ramp, built a duck house on the side of a shed, installed a new bathroom, raised the roof on a house, and built custom shelves, cabinets, and window seats.
